Egyptian doctor gets prison sentence for smuggling hundreds of looted artefacts into the US – The Art Newspaper

An Egyptian former doctor has been sentenced to 6 months in a US federal jail for smuggling historic artefacts into the nation. Ashraf Omar Eldarir was convicted in New York after authorities uncovered a long-running smuggling scheme that channelled lots of of looted objects from Egypt into the worldwide artwork market.

Eldarir was stopped at New York’s John F. Kennedy Worldwide Airport in January 2020, when customs officers opened his baggage and located 590 historic artefacts hid in bubble wrap and foam. Authorities mentioned that the packages, when opened, launched the scent of moist earth and spilled sand, suggesting the objects had been very just lately excavated. Among the many artefacts had been gold funerary amulets and picket tomb fashions wearing linen, courting to round 1900BC.

Eldarir pleaded responsible earlier this yr to 4 counts of smuggling. On 27 August, Choose Rachel P. Kovner handed down the six-month sentence in Brooklyn federal courtroom. Greater than 600 artefacts have now been seized as a part of the investigation and shall be repatriated to Egypt, based on the US Lawyer’s Workplace for the Jap District of New York.

In response to prosecutors, Eldarir’s pivot from licensed doctor to antiquities smuggler started throughout the Egyptian revolution in 2011, when widespread looting created alternatives for traffickers to amass a contemporary provide of heritage objects. “Robbers despatched him movies of the objects from the grave websites, as if it had been Kmart and ‘right here’s your choose to select from’”, William Campos, the assistant US lawyer for the Jap District of New York, mentioned in a press release.

Investigators described a community of contacts in Egypt that equipped Eldarir with freshly looted artefacts. “This isn’t some case of Jean Valjean stealing a loaf of bread,” Campos mentioned in courtroom, based on USA As we speak. “That is the case of a longtime trafficker.”

Eldarir commonly travelled between Cairo and New York, supplying objects to sellers and public sale homes. Amongst his retailers was Palmyra Heritage, run by the antiquities vendor Morris Khouli. Khouli himself pleaded responsible in 2012 to smuggling Egyptian cultural property, together with a Greco-Roman sarcophagus and a nesting coffin set, after a Homeland Safety investigation revealed he used false delivery labels and fabricated customs paperwork to maneuver objects by way of Dubai into the US.

Eldarir’s case reveals the vulnerability of the worldwide antiquities commerce and underscores the necessity for rigorous due diligence. In response to The Nationwide, the British Museum acquired an historic shabti or figurine from Eldarir, who claimed it had belonged to his grandfather. A spokesperson for the British Museum advised The Nationwide its acquisition coverage was tightened in 2024 to make sure that objects are bought solely after “passable due diligence and all affordable enquiries”.

Prosecutors had sought a far harsher penalty, arguing that Eldarir’s actions had been deliberate, sustained and worthwhile. They requested the courtroom to impose a three-year sentence and a $10,000 superb, describing the defendant as a seasoned trafficker who had proven little regret. Choose Kovner in the end handed down a lighter six-month sentence, citing Eldarir’s responsible plea. The end result contrasts sharply with the punishments in different artwork crime circumstances. Final yr, as an illustration, the American forger Earl Marshawn Washington—who offered faux Renaissance woodblock prints below the alias River Seine—was sentenced to greater than 4 years in jail and was ordered to pay over $200,000 in restitution.
